The growth of cloud service is expected to reach $623.3 billion by 2023. Current world events are accelerating cloud adoption as costs are being driven down within corporations and cloud adopters. With this unprecedented growth bringing opportunities, it is also bringing risks. These risks affect your data, security, privacy and touch upon all parts of a business. This session examines some of the areas which affect security, privacy and compliance in the cloud. We will go through various areas of a cloud platform and service to highlight where potential risks could lie. During the talk we will look at what evidence and actions may be needed to manage risks and assure privacy and compliance in the cloud. We will also touch upon some of the regulations that are driving privacy and security in the cloud and will interpret these into practical and meaningful measurements to allow you to assess a cloud supplier based upon your specific needs for data protection and security for a given jurisdiction, service or product.
